1-Benzylpiperidine is a versatile organic compound recognized for its unique structure and properties, making it a valuable asset in various chemical applications. This compound, characterized by a piperidine ring substituted with a benzyl group, is primarily utilized in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its ability to act as a building block in the development of biologically active molecules has garnered attention in medicinal chemistry, particularly in the design of novel therapeutic agents. Additionally, 1-Benzylpiperidine serves as an important intermediate in the production of specialty chemicals, enhancing its relevance in industrial applications.

CAS Number
2905-56-8
Purity
≥ 98% (GC)
Molecular Formula
C12H17N
Molecular Weight
175.28
MDL Number
MFCD00224901
PubChem ID
76190
Density
0.96
Appearance
Colorless to slightly yellow clear liquid
Boiling Point
66 °C/0.5 mmHg
Refractive Index
n20D 1.53
Conditions
Store at 2 - 8 °C

1-Benzylpiperidine is widely utilized in research focused on:

  • Pharmaceutical Development: This compound serves as a key int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als, particularly those targeting neurological disorders, due to its ability to interact with neurotransmitter systems.
  • Organic Synthesis: It acts as a versatile building block in organic chemistry, enabling researchers to create complex molecules and study their properties, which is essential for drug discovery and development.
  • Material Science: 1-Benzylpiperidine is used in the formulation of polymers and resins, enhancing their mechanical properties and thermal stability, making it valuable in the production of durable materials.
  • Research in Neurochemistry: The compound is employed in studies examining the effects of piperidine derivatives on brain function, contributing to the understanding of cognitive processes and potential treatments for mental health conditions.
  • Analytical Chemistry: It is utilized as a standard in chromatographic techniques, aiding in the identification and quantification of related compounds in various samples, which is crucial for quality control in pharmaceutical manufacturing.
